Course details

• Cybersecurity Fundamentals
• Types of Cyber Threats and Attacks
• Incident Handling and Response Planning
• Cybersecurity Risk Management
• Small Business Cybersecurity Policies and Procedures
• Digital Forensics and Incident Response
• Legal and Regulatory Compliance in Cybersecurity
• Cybersecurity Awareness and Training for Small Businesses
• Disaster Recovery and Business Continuity Planning
• Ethical Hacking and Penetration Testing
